Heinrich Del Core - Juhu, meine Frau wird Oma!

In the organizer's words:

When Heinrich Del Core tells his everyday stories in his red shoes, you just want to
exclaim: “Give me a break! That could never have happened—he just made it all up!”
But all these incidents, which make us laugh so incredulously and heartily, are things he actually experienced himself. Heinrich Del Core is a magnet that attracts bizarre everyday situations, which he then presents to us with his inimitable, quirky charm.

And now the time has come. Heinrich is becoming a grandpa—and more importantly, his wife is becoming a grandma! She’s been looking forward to this for so long!

The new situation turns everything upside down; overnight, Del Core’s world is a different one. He buys
a stroller that costs as much as a moped used to—and today, a Thermomix. He downloads baby apps for his wife and bakes “Mutterkuchen” for family coffee parties.

Does “grandpa” sound old to Heinrich?
Because he definitely still feels younger—except in the morning when he gets up. His joints sometimes make noises then... But his wife always cheers him up and says, “You’re still in great shape.” His wife doesn’t have those worries at all. She says being a grandma is like being a mom—only better.
In fact, his wife has never given aging a second thought. She once left a note for the kids: “We’re at the cemetery.” And Heinrich wrote underneath it: “But we’ll be back.”

Then there’s a wedding, too—they’re celebrating two weddings at once.
Heinrich gains a son-in-law and a daughter-in-law. And, as was bound to happen, a vegan wedding is on the horizon. That’s when Heinrich asks himself: for whom is a vegan wedding a nightmare? For a die-hard bachelor. Is it all just a joke, or will he have to let them take the butter off his bread? Is it okay to ask, “Everything has an end—except the sausage, which has two”?

But there are other stories, too. When it’s time for Heinrich’s vacation again, you know something’s bound to happen with the Del Cores. Let’s be honest—who would ever think that on vacation, for example, a snake might take up residence in your suitcase overnight?
Absurd things happen everywhere—whether at the cheese counter, in the marital bedroom, or in essays written by elementary school kids.
How often is a restful night’s sleep disrupted by a wife’s cold feet or the never-ending battle over the comforter? Did you know, for example, that one-third of all couples sleep separately? When the man rivals a leaf blower in volume and air pressure, the woman can often only save herself by taking her clothes off.
And I don’t mean that in an erotic sense……
Yet despite all the changes in his life, this show is a typical Heinrich Del Core evening, because as he himself says: “My wife is becoming a grandma, but I’m still the same old guy.”

Awards and Prizes:
2020 Honorary Award at the 2020 Comedy Festival of the City of Freudenstadt
2018 Honorary Award from the City of Bocholt at the NRW Cabaret Award “Bocholter Pepperoni”
2016 Finalist in the Hamburg Comedy Cup
2015 Winner of the Audience Award “Die scharfe Barte 2015” in Melsungen
2015 Winner of the 2015 Audience Choice Award at “Der s’Spezialist” in Hanover, DESIMO’s Spezial Club
2015 Winner of the East Frisian Cabaret Award
2014 Winner of the “Rahdener Spargel 2014” Cabaret Award
2012 Winner of the Paulaner Solo 2012 and Audience Choice Award
2012 Winner of the “Tuttlinger Krähe 2012” and Audience Choice Award
2010 Winner of the Datteln Cabaret Award
2007 Nominated for the German Cabaret Festival Berlin “Wühlmäuse”
2007 Nominee for “Tegtmeier’s Erben 2007”
2006 Winner of the Sprungfeder in Olten (Switzerland)
2005 Baden-Württemberg Cabaret Award
